From the Applecross pass road about .25 mile from Tornapress go straight up to Ben Bhan then along the top. Drop down into the back corrie by the little loch and follow the stalkers track back to Tornapress.

I know that's a bit vague but if you look at a map it will make sense. It's a long time since I did it but the moutains don't change and the track is still there.

Also, if you're in that area and have any interest in flora visit the Rassal Ashwood about a mile north and on the opposite side of the road from Tornapress. From the wood you could go up over the hill - it's limestone so quite different from the surrounding landscape - down into the gorge and possibly go upstream to a waterfall or down to Tornapress though not if it's running fast and you'll probably get wet even if not.

A nice low level walk in Glencoe is the Lairig Gartain and Lairig Eilde round, if it's the kind of day you don't want to go up high.
The Walk Highlands website is a very good resource for walking in Scotland.  If you click on the walks section then look at the various places you will be visiting, you will find route descriptions of all kinds of walks, from easy strolls to big mountain days.  That is always my first port of call when planning holidays.
